The Burst Feature Synchronous SRAMs normally have an address burst feature, which allows the memory to read or write at up to four locations using a single address. Burst Logic KEY TERMS Access time The time from the application of a valid memory address to the appearance of valid output data. Address The location of a give storage cell or group of cells in a memory. Bus A set of interconnections that interface one or more devices based on a standardized specification. Byte A group of eight bits. Cache memory A relatively small, high-speed memory that stores the most recently used instructions or data from the larger but slower main memory. Capacity The total number of data units (bits, nibbles, bytes, words) that a memory can store. CD-R CD-Recordable; an optical disk storage device on which data can be stored once. CD-ROM An optical disk storage device on which data is prestored. CD-RW CD-Rewritable; an optical disk storage on which data can be written and over-written many times. Cell A single storge element in a memory. DIMM Dual in-line memory module. DRAM Dynamic random-access memory; a type of semiconductor memory that uses capacitors as the storage elements and is a volatile, read/write memory. EFT Field-effect transistor. FIFO First in-first out memory. DVD-ROM Digital versatile disk-ROM; also known as digital video disk-ROM; a type of optical storage device on which data is prestored with a much higher capacity than a CD-ROM. Dynamic memory A type of semiconductor memory having capacitve storage cells that lose stored data over a period of time and, therefore, must be refreshed. EEPROM Electrically erasable programmable read-only memory; a type of semiconductor memory device. EPROM Erasable programmable read-only memory; a type of semiconductor memory device that typically uses ultraviolet light to earse data.
